Question Who or What is a PimpRig Member?

I've hung around PimpRig for a day or two now, and I've seen many transformations of our site. Each transformation brings a new set of members, some good, some bad.

Myself, I joined as the most hated and flamed dude ever to hit PimpRig at that point, and somehow proved myself where I was eventually asked to be a reviewer and ultimately an Administrator for our site. I was stubborn and refused to be chased away, and never asked for any staff jobs. For some reason, GlitterKill seemed to think that I had some potential and allowed me to grow as the site grew.

I got introspective lately and started wondering, what makes one a PimpRig member? Is it knowledge? Is it attitude? Is it experience?

After consulting a 12 pack of Boulevard Pale Ale, I came to the conclusion that knowledge, attitude, nor experience were important...it's willingness that is important.

Willingness to help other members, willingness to understand that other members may not share your opinion, willingness to accept advice from others, willingness to look past the obvious, especially when it comes to forum posts.

I would bet that 90% or more of the troublemakers who hit our site have had bad experiences on other sites and expect the same here. We know that isn't true, but they don't. As we grow we will see more and more of these n00bs challenging us. I say Hooah to that.

Which one of these new forum surfers will become PimpRig members? Well, that's totally up to you guys. If the dude (or dudette) comes in spamming, they are dead from the start. If they come in Flaming, that person will probably not hang around too long. If they come in intelligent with an opinon that counters ours, but they present their case well, I would respect that new member.

I don't look at skill as a prerequisite to be a member. We have a staff member (who's name I won't state) who didn't have a lot of computer knowledge that built a direct die cooling solution. That little project ended up being one of the largest draws that PimpRig ever enjoyed. Since then, the dude has way surpassed me in cooling.

Anyway, what do you folks think makes a PimpRig member? Not a forum surfer, but an actual member.
